Job Summary

The ideal candidate in this role will perform a wide range of duties in an industrial manufacturing environment. This maintenance technician will be responsible for ensuring all equipment is operating safely and efficiently by completing preventative maintenance requirements, following diagrams, reading operations manuals and troubleshooting malfunctions.

Job Responsibilities

Preform preventative maintenance and predictive maintenance on production equipment Troubleshoot and repair mechanical, electrical, hydraulic, and pneumatic systems Diagnose equipment failures and determine corrective actions using schematics, manuals, and technical documentation Install, assemble, test, and inspect machinery and equipment Repair or replace defective components such as motors, drives, belts, bearing, sensors, and PLC -related devices Use hand tools, power tools, welding equipment, and maintenance instruments safely and effectively Support equipment upgrades, modifications, and fabrication projects Maintain maintenance records and follow established safety procedures, including Lockout/Tagout(LOTO) requirements Assist in maintaining plant facilities, structures, and utilities

Job Requirements

High school diploma or GED At least 3-5 years of industrial maintenance experience, preferably in manufacturing Experience with: PLC troubleshooting Electrical systems Motors and drives Hydraulics and pneumatics Reading electrical schematics and blueprints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ills Ability to lift up to 50 pounds or more Standing and walking for extended periods of time Working in indoor or outdoor manufacturing environments
